Planting Calendar for Green beans

Frost tolerance for green beans: Not tolerant of frost.
When to plant: After all chance of frost has passed.

Green beans do not do well in cold weather which means that it's important to wait until it warms up after the last frost has passed before you can plant them.

The earliest that you can plant green beans in Norfolk is April. However, you really should wait until May if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ant green beans and expect a good harvest is probably August. You probably don't want to wait any later than that or else your green beans may not have a chance to fully mature. If you are starting your green beans indoors then you might be able to get away with starting them a few weeks earlier.

Last Frost Date

The average date of last frost is April 15 in Norfolk. You can expect an average low temperature of -20°F in the coldest months of winter.

It's important to remember that the actual date of last frost is not always accurate because it is based on the USDA zone info for Norfolk and it will vary from year to year. Half of the time in Norfolk you get a frost after April 15 so just be sure to be ready to cover your green beans if you have a late frost.
